When you hear the word “blockchain,” it’s probably natural to picture cryptocurrencies like Bitcoin or Ethereum—a digital ledger tracking every transaction. But there’s a lot more happening behind the scenes to make blockchain not just a fancy ledger, but a technological marvel that’s transforming how we think about security in our digital world. Let’s break down what makes blockchain so reliable and how its tech stack is paving the way for a more secure future.
Unpacking the Tech: How Blockchain Takes Security to the Next Level and What Makes It So Reliable
At its core, blockchain is a decentralized database—imagine it as thousands of identical copies of a record, stored across a global network. Every participant (or node) keeps an updated version of this database, and these copies sync together automatically. This decentralized setup means there’s no central point of control, making it much harder for hackers to attack the system as a whole. If one node gets compromised, the others still hold the correct data, and the network can simply reject the bad info.
But decentralization alone isn’t enough to guarantee security; it’s just a part of the puzzle. That’s where the real magic happens—through a smart combination of cryptography, consensus mechanisms, and smart contracts.
Cryptography: The Secret Sauce
Think of cryptography as blockchain’s invisible shield. It uses complex mathematical algorithms to keep data secure by scrambling it into an unreadable format unless you have the right key. When you conduct a transaction, you “sign” it with your private key—a bit like signing a check—proving you’re authorized. The network then verifies this with your public key, ensuring the transaction is genuine.
This process guarantees authenticity and prevents unauthorized changes. If someone tries to modify a transaction later, cryptographic hashing comes into play, acting like a fingerprint for data. It turns any input into a fixed-size string of characters, known as a hash. Even a tiny change in the data results in a completely different hash, alerting everyone that tampering has occurred.
Consensus Mechanisms: Ensuring Everyone’s on the Same Page
Imagine a room full of people trying to agree on the same story—this is what consensus algorithms do for a blockchain network. They’re the set of rules that ensure all nodes agree on the current state of the ledger. Without this agreement, the system wouldn’t know what data to trust.
Two of the most common consensus mechanisms are Proof of Work (PoW) and Proof of Stake (PoS). PoW, used by Bitcoin, involves solving complex mathematical puzzles—think of it as a digital “lottery” where participants compete to find the next valid block. This process takes a lot of computational power and energy, making cheating costly. PoS, on the other hand, involves validators locking up a certain amount of their cryptocurrency as stake and then being randomly chosen to validate new blocks—think of it as betting your assets on the system’s honesty. Both methods help secure the network by making malicious activities computationally or financially expensive.
Smart Contracts: Automated, Immutably Reliable Agreements
Smart contracts are the programmable champs of the blockchain world. These are self-executing contracts with the rules embedded directly into code. Once deployed on the blockchain, they automatically enforce the terms—no middlemen needed. Want your funds released once certain conditions are met? Done. Need an automatic payment when product delivery is confirmed? Smart contracts handle that, too.
Because smart contracts are stored on an immutable ledger, trying to change them later would be almost impossible without detection. This not only secures the integrity of the agreements but also speeds things up and reduces errors caused by human intervention.
Extra Layers of Security: Making Blockchain Even Tougher
Beyond the core components, there are additional security techs that bolster blockchain’s resilience. Multi-signature wallets are a good example—they require multiple approvals before a transaction goes through, adding extra layers of verification. Zero-knowledge proofs (ZKPs), a newer innovation, let one party prove they have certain information without revealing the actual data. This is perfect for privacy-focused applications, helping to keep sensitive info secure while still proving legitimacy.
Wrapping It Up: The Tech That Builds Trust
All these technologies—cryptography, consensus algorithms, smart contracts, multi-signature wallets, ZKPs—these layers work together in a seamless dance, creating a digital environment where trust isn’t just assumed but built into the system itself. That’s the promise of blockchain: a decentralized, transparent, and highly secure platform for digital transactions and assets.
In a world where data breaches and fraud are common concerns, blockchain’s sophisticated tech stack points us toward a future where digital security is more reliable, transparent, and resilient. It’s an evolving field, and as technology advances, so will the ways blockchain keeps our digital lives safe. So next time you think of blockchain, remember it’s not just about cryptocurrencies—it’s a complex, behind-the-scenes tech revolution working tirelessly to build a more secure digital future.